CVX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review

3,277 of the 6,370 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Chevron (CVX)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$205B — down 5.6% from $218B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 163 funds opened new CVX positions and 121 closed out — a net gain of 42 holders — while 1,484 added to existing stakes and 1,267 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Barclays, adding an estimated $318M. The largest seller was Commonwealth Equity Services, cutting an estimated $1.65B.
